About the Number

593076399999

593076399998 ← → 593076400000

2進数表記:1000101000010110000110111010111101111111

漢数字表記:五千九百三十億七千六百三十九万九千九百九十九

素因数分解:

3 1 × 1597 1 × 6823 1 × 18143 1

素因数の和:26566
約数の個数: 16
約数和(自身を含む): 791423281152
約数和(自身を除く): 198346881153

約数列:
[1, 3, 1597, 4791, 6823, 18143, 20469, 54429, 10896331, 28974371, 32688993, 86923113, 123789689, 371369067, 197692133333, 593076399999]

約数ペア:
[(1, 593076399999), (3, 197692133333), (1597, 371369067), (4791, 123789689), (6823, 86923113), (18143, 32688993), (20469, 28974371), (54429, 10896331)]

このpageの処理時間: 1.618499755859375 seconds